php怎么增加数据库字段

fiy 其他 129

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在PHP中增加数据库字段,可以通过以下步骤实现:

    1. 连接数据库:首先,使用PHP的内置函数或者第三方数据库连接类来连接到数据库。你可以使用mysqli扩展,PDO扩展或者其他适用于你所使用的数据库的扩展。

    2. 选择数据库:使用SELECT DATABASE语句选择你要在其上增加字段的数据库。

    3. 创建ALTER TABLE语句:使用ALTER TABLE语句来创建和修改表结构。ALTER TABLE语句用于添加、删除或修改表中的字段。

    4. 添加字段:使用ALTER TABLE语句中的ADD关键字来增加字段。在ADD关键字后面,指定要添加的字段名、数据类型以及其他约束。

    例如,假设我们有一个名为”users”的表,现在要在这个表中增加一个名为”age”的整型字段,可以使用如下代码:

    “`php
    $servername = “localhost”;
    $username = “your_username”;
    $password = “your_password”;
    $dbname = “your_database”;

    // 创建数据库连接
    $conn = new mysqli($servername, $username, $password, $dbname);

    // 检查连接是否成功
    if ($conn->connect_error) {
    die(“连接失败: ” . $conn->connect_error);
    }

    // 创建ALTER TABLE语句
    $sql = “ALTER TABLE users ADD age INT”;

    // 执行ALTER TABLE语句
    if ($conn->query($sql) === TRUE) {
    echo “字段添加成功”;
    } else {
    echo “字段添加失败: ” . $conn->error;
    }

    // 关闭数据库连接
    $conn->close();
    “`

    以上代码中,首先创建了一个名为”users”的表,然后使用ALTER TABLE语句在该表中增加了一个名为”age”的整型字段。

    总结:通过使用ALTER TABLE语句和ADD关键字,可以在PHP中增加数据库字段。首先,要连接到数据库;其次,选择要增加字段的数据库;然后,使用ALTER TABLE语句和ADD关键字添加字段。以上就是通过PHP增加数据库字段的基本步骤。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要增加数据库字段,需要使用SQL语句的ALTER TABLE命令。在PHP中,可以通过执行SQL查询来执行此操作。下面是在PHP中增加数据库字段的步骤:

    1. 连接到数据库:在PHP中,可以使用mysqli或PDO等扩展库来连接到数据库。以下是使用mysqli扩展库连接到MySQL数据库的示例代码:
    “`php
    // 连接数据库
    $servername = “localhost”;
    $username = “root”;
    $password = “”;
    $dbname = “myDB”;

    $conn = mysqli_connect($servername, $username, $password, $dbname);

    // 检查连接是否成功
    if (!$conn) {
    die(“连接失败:” . mysqli_connect_error());
    }
    “`

    2. 执行SQL查询:通过执行SQL查询来增加数据库字段。以下是使用ALTER TABLE命令增加数据库字段的示例代码:
    “`php
    // 增加字段
    $sql = “ALTER TABLE myTable ADD COLUMN new_column INT”;

    if (mysqli_query($conn, $sql)) {
    echo “字段增加成功”;
    } else {
    echo “字段增加失败:” . mysqli_error($conn);
    }
    “`

    在上面的示例中,我们将向名为`myTable`的表中添加一个名为`new_column`的整数型字段。

    3. 关闭数据库连接:在完成数据库操作后,应该关闭数据库连接以释放资源。以下是关闭数据库连接的示例代码:
    “`php
    mysqli_close($conn);
    “`

    完整的示例代码如下:
    “`php
    // 连接数据库
    $servername = “localhost”;
    $username = “root”;
    $password = “”;
    $dbname = “myDB”;

    $conn = mysqli_connect($servername, $username, $password, $dbname);

    // 检查连接是否成功
    if (!$conn) {
    die(“连接失败:” . mysqli_connect_error());
    }

    // 增加字段
    $sql = “ALTER TABLE myTable ADD COLUMN new_column INT”;

    if (mysqli_query($conn, $sql)) {
    echo “字段增加成功”;
    } else {
    echo “字段增加失败:” . mysqli_error($conn);
    }

    // 关闭数据库连接
    mysqli_close($conn);
    “`

    上述步骤可以帮助你在PHP中增加数据库字段。当然,在实际操作中,你需要根据具体的数据库和表结构进行修改。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在PHP中增加数据库字段通常需要使用SQL语句来实现。以下是一种常见的方法,来实现在数据库中增加字段的步骤。

    步骤1:连接到数据库
    首先,使用PHP的数据库连接函数来连接到目标数据库。这可以通过使用`mysqli_connect()`(如果使用的是MySQL数据库)或`PDO`来实现。例如,以MySQL为例,可以使用以下代码进行数据库连接:

    “`
    $servername = “localhost”; //数据库服务器名称
    $username = “username”; //数据库用户名
    $password = “password”; //数据库密码
    $dbname = “dbname”; //数据库名称

    // 创建数据库连接
    $conn = mysqli_connect($servername, $username, $password, $dbname);

    // 检查连接是否成功
    if (!$conn) {
    die(“数据库连接失败:” . mysqli_connect_error());
    }
    “`

    步骤2:编写SQL语句
    接下来,根据需要添加的字段的属性,编写一个SQL语句来添加字段。以下是一个示例SQL语句,用于在数据库表中添加一个名为`new_column`的字段:

    “`sql
    ALTER TABLE table_name ADD COLUMN new_column data_type;
    “`

    在上面的语句中,`table_name`是要添加字段的表的名称,`new_column`是要添加的字段的名称,`data_type`是新字段的数据类型。

    步骤3:执行SQL语句
    使用PHP的 `mysqli_query()`函数来执行SQL语句,并将其传递给数据库连接对象。以下是代码示例:

    “`php
    $sql = “ALTER TABLE table_name ADD COLUMN new_column data_type”;

    if (mysqli_query($conn, $sql)) {
    echo “字段添加成功!”;
    } else {
    echo “添加字段失败:” . mysqli_error($conn);
    }
    “`

    在上面的代码中,`$sql`变量包含要执行的SQL语句,`mysqli_query($conn, $sql)`函数执行SQL语句,并根据返回结果输出适当的消息。

    步骤4:关闭数据库连接
    在完成对数据库的操作后,应该关闭数据库连接。可以使用函数`mysqli_close()`来实现。例如:

    “`php
    mysqli_close($conn);
    “`

    以上是使用PHP增加数据库字段的一个基本流程。根据数据库的类型和具体需求,SQL语句的编写和执行可能会有所不同,但是基本的步骤和原理是相同的。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部